Withholding Tax on Royalties Non-Compliance

1 verified sources

Definition

Many climate datasets sourced internationally trigger royalty withholding tax; manual processes miss deductions leading to payer liability.

Key Findings

  • Financial Impact: 30% withholding amount becomes payer liability + penalties up to 75% of tax shortfall[LOGIC]
  • Frequency: Per royalty payment to non-residents
  • Root Cause: Complex identification of foreign data providers and failure to apply withholding
